Limit of a Sum to Definite Integral is one of the most important concepts in Calculus and a repeated question in JEE Mains, JEE Advanced, and Class 12. In this video, I’ll break down this tricky topic into simple, step-by-step methods so you can master it with ease.

Many students struggle to convert a limit of a sum into a definite integral — but once you understand the Riemann Sum definition and the right substitution rules, it becomes one of the easiest scoring topics in exams.

👉 What you’ll learn in this video:

1. The fundamental link between the Limit of a Sum and the Definite Integral.
2. Step-by-step procedure to convert summations into integrals.
3. Substitution Rules: How $\frac{r}{n}$, $\frac{1}{n}$, and $\sum$ convert in the integral form.
4. How to identify limits of integration (lower and upper).
5. JEE Mains & Advanced level examples solved in the easiest possible way.
6. Time-saving tricks to solve questions faster in competitive exams.
